Our Horse Chestnut bud macerate comes from organic farming and is certified by Nature & Progress. The Horse Chestnut buds are picked in the Dordogne forest and immediately put into maceration at the picking site. We use filtered, dynamized, and structured water, organic acacia honey from France, and organic grape alcohol from France to preserve the quality and effectiveness of this natural product.

How to use the horse chestnut bud macerate?
ADULTS AND TEENAGERS: 5 to 30 drops per day, in 1 to 3 doses in a glass of water
CHILD (from 5 years old): 1 drop for every 10 kg in a glass of water, only once a day
To be taken outside of meals.

The horse chestnut, a majestic tree native to the Balkans, is a symbol of strength and protection. Its leaves, composed of 5 to 7 serrated leaflets, provide generous shade in the summer and adorn themselves with magnificent golden hues in the fall. Its cone-shaped white flowers, grouped in upright clusters, fill the air with their sweet fragrance in May. These flowers attract bees, which produce a delicate and fragrant honey from them.
Its fruits, the chestnuts, wrapped in a capsule bristling with spines, are toxic to humans but are a delight for squirrels and birds. Its gray-brown bark, smooth and cracked with age, testifies to its longevity and resilience.
